Week 4:Cultural Competency, What does it mean to be culturally competent? This question is the foundation for your examination of issues related to diversity and social justice this week. Culture influences all people and the lenses through which they view the world. Because the world comprises many cultures, these different perspectives represent opportunities for individuals to learn from one another, but they may become sources of conflict as well.

Diversity encompasses more than racial and ethnic identities—issues such as class and gender cannot be ignored in discussions of cultural competency.

Discussion 1: Looking Through Different Lenses

 

As a social worker, you bring your own lens—that is, your own set of assumptions, biases, beliefs, and interpretations—into your interactions with clients and the human services professionals with whom you collaborate. Human services organizations have their own cultures that influence their organizational lenses.

 

 

An organizational lens reflects key assumptions about the individuals to whom the organization provides services. These assumptions influence the organization’s policies and procedures which, in turn, impact service delivery. For example, an organization that focuses on understanding the perspectives of the clients it serves may allow clients to provide feedback about their client experience through membership on advisory boards or boards of directors.

The clients may have the power to make recommendations and decisions about the organization’s policies and procedures.

Understanding cultural lenses—your personal lens, as well as those of the organizations and other individuals with whom you work and interact—will enable you to better serve your clients.

Discussion 2: Administration and Culturally Competent Advocacy

 

Social work administrators can use their roles as leaders to increase cultural competency within their organizations and, thus, help to create positive social change. As social work administrators critically assess situations in which social injustice or inequality has taken place, they may discover an organizational need for increased cultural competency.

However, changing the culture of an organization is not an easy task since administrators must address personal and organizational assumptions about diversity and cultural competency simultaneously.
